WebFeb 22, 2024 · If the car is in high demand, you can negotiate a 3 to 5% discount offer. If it’s a low-demand car, expect a discount of up to 10%. The car’s market value will determine how much profit the dealer will forfeit to make a sale. Depending on market conditions, you may be able to negotiate a purchase at the invoice price.
